Description

Job summary
We are advertising three Consultant Geriatrician posts:

  • 1 WTE Consultant Geriatrician, Senior Health post working within the Acute Senior Health Unit (ASHU) and OPAL teams, providing specialist geriatric input to support the assessment, management, and ongoing care of older people with complex needs in the acute setting.
  • 2 WTE Virtual Ward Consultant Geriatrician post supporting the delivery of an integrated frailty pathway across acute and community services, with a core focus on the development and delivery of the Hospital at Home model, enabling high-quality care closer to patients' homes.

We welcome candidates to submit a single application for these posts and indicate whether they would like to be considered for one or both roles, including their preferred post(s).

Main duties of the job
  • 1 WTE Consultant Geriatrician, Senior Health post

They will hold clinical responsibility for half of the patients on this 28 bedded ward. With the multidisciplinary team, the appointee will provide Geriatric Medicine and comprehensive geriatric assessment to older adults with frailty admitted to the ward aiming for rapid, safe discharge home through integrated working with the local community trust.

  • 2 WTE Virtual Ward Consultant Geriatrician post

These postholders will lead reactive frailty care across St George's and Wandsworth & Merton CLCH (Community Trust) by providing clinical leadership and senior decision-making across a joint caseload. They will be supported by an MDT from a range of professional backgrounds including ACPs, GP, nurses, therapists and admin. The role will complement admission avoidance at the front door through close alignment with ED, Senior Health and Acute Medicine departments including Same Day Emergency Care.

About us
St George's, Epsom and St Helier University Hospitals and Health Group cares for a population of four million people in South West London and North East Surrey.Our sites include St George's Hospital, one of 11 major trauma centres in the UK and the largest healthcare provider and major teaching hospital in the area; St Helier Hospital, home to the South West Thames Renal and Transplantation Unit and Queen Mary's Hospital for Children; and Epsom Hospital, home to the South West London Elective Orthopaedic Centre (SWLEOC).

After years of collaboration, our two Trusts became a hospitals group in 2021. While remaining as two separate Trusts, being a hospitals group will help us to collaborate more closely on research, and the development, education, and training of our 17,000-strong workforce.
